Overview

Incremental optical encoders are electro-mechanical devices that provide position and speed feedback in motion control systems. Unlike absolute encoders, they measure relative movement rather than absolute position. These devices are essential components in modern automation, offering precise measurement for servo motors, CNC machines and robotic arms. Their digital output makes them compatible with most industrial control systems.

Structure and Working Principle

A typical incremental encoder consists of a light source, rotating code disc with alternating transparent/opaque segments, and photoelectric sensors. As the disc rotates, it interrupts the light beam, creating pulses. The resolution depends on the number of lines on the code disc. High-end models may use interpolation to achieve resolutions exceeding 10,000 pulses per revolution. Output signals typically include quadrature channels (A and B) for direction detection and an index (Z) signal for reference position.

Key Features

Modern incremental encoders offer resolutions up to 50,000 PPR (pulses per revolution), with some models reaching even higher through signal interpolation. They provide excellent repeatability, often within ±1 count. Environmental protection is another important feature, with industrial models typically rated IP54 or higher. Many encoders now incorporate advanced diagnostics and smart features for predictive maintenance applications.

Application Areas

The primary application is in motion control systems for industrial automation. CNC machine tools use encoders for precise axis positioning, while packaging machines rely on them for synchronization. In robotics, encoders provide critical feedback for joint positioning. Other applications include medical equipment, aerospace systems, and renewable energy installations like wind turbines.

Maintenance and Precautions

Proper installation is crucial for encoder performance. Misalignment can cause premature wear or signal errors. The shaft coupling should be properly aligned to prevent bearing damage. Environmental factors significantly impact encoder lifespan. Dust accumulation on the code disc can cause signal dropout, while moisture may corrode electrical components. Regular inspection and cleaning (following manufacturer guidelines) can extend service life.

B2B Procurement Guide

When sourcing incremental encoders, first determine the required resolution, accuracy and environmental rating. Industrial applications typically need IP54 or higher protection. Consider the output interface (TTL, HTL, RS422) and whether your system requires differential signals for noise immunity. Lead times for custom configurations can be significant, so plan accordingly. For high-volume purchases, negotiate service agreements covering technical support and replacement policies.
